Early Life and Roots

Born on July 21, 1985, Vanessa Lengies entered the world under the zodiac sign of Cancer, a sign often associated with nurturing, intuition, and a strong connection to home and family. Her heritage is a fascinating blend, with a German father and an Egyptian mother, which likely contributed to her early exposure to diverse cultures and languages. This multicultural upbringing is evident in her linguistic abilities; Lengies is fluent in French and English, and also speaks some Arabic. This linguistic versatility has undoubtedly been an asset in her career, opening doors to a wider range of roles and collaborations.

Educational Background

Before stepping fully into the demanding world of professional acting, Lengies completed her formal education. She graduated from Hudson High School in 2002. Voice Acting and Canadian Beginnings

Vanessa Lengies started her acting career in 1995, not in front of the camera, but behind the microphone, as a voice artist. Her very first credited role was as Annie Inch in the animated TV series "The Little Lulu Show." This early exposure to the industry, even in a voice-only capacity, provided her with valuable experience and a foundational understanding of character portrayal. Her Canadian roots saw her participate in various projects within her home country before gaining broader international recognition.

American Dreams and Beyond

The role that truly catapulted Vanessa Lengies into the American television spotlight was her portrayal of Roxanne Bojarski in NBC's television drama "American Dreams." Set in the 1960s, the series explored the lives of a Philadelphia family amidst the cultural shifts of the era. Lengies' performance as the vivacious and spirited Roxanne, a close friend of the main character, Meg Pryor, resonated deeply with audiences. Her ability to capture the innocence and burgeoning independence of a young woman in that period earned her critical acclaim and a dedicated fanbase. "American Dreams" became a significant stepping stone, demonstrating her capability to handle complex characters and period settings.

Following "American Dreams," Lengies continued to build her resume with diverse roles. She appeared in the film "Stick It," a gymnastics comedy-drama that further showcased her physical prowess as a dancer. Her versatility was also evident in her role as Charge Nurse Kelly Epson on the TNT medical drama "Hawthorne," where she demonstrated her ability to adapt to more serious and professional settings, moving beyond her earlier teen-oriented roles.

Musical Talents and Glee's Sugar Motta

While "American Dreams" established Vanessa Lengies as a formidable actress, it was her recurring role as Sugar Motta on the Fox series "Glee" that allowed her to fully showcase her triple-threat capabilities as an actress, dancer, and singer. "Glee," known for its musical performances and exploration of high school life, was the perfect platform for Lengies' diverse talents.

Sugar Motta, introduced in the third season, was initially portrayed as an overconfident, tone-deaf student with an "Asperger's-like" social filter, though this was later clarified as simply being outspoken and socially awkward. Despite her initial lack of vocal talent, Sugar's character evolved, eventually becoming a part of the New Directions glee club and later, the Troubletones. Lengies' portrayal brought humor, heart, and a unique energy to the show. Her character's journey from a self-proclaimed "untalented" singer to a contributing member of the musical ensemble was a testament to the show's themes of acceptance and growth. Vanessa Lengies appeared in the third, fourth, and sixth seasons of "Glee," leaving an indelible mark on the series and solidifying her status as a beloved figure among the show's passionate fanbase.
